Code C1732 Lexus Description

The Control Valve Assembly consist of each front and rear leveling valve and gate valve and performs the height control and connecting and disconnecting the fluid line of the right and left shock absorber by operating the solenoid valve ON and OFF with the control signal from the Electronic Control Unit (ECU).

C1732 Lexus Code - Front Leveling Valve Solenoid Circuit

What are the Possible Causes of the DTC C1732 Lexus?

  • Faulty Front Leveling Valve Solenoid
  • Front Leveling Valve Solenoid harness is open or shorted
  • Front Leveling Valve Solenoid circuit poor electrical connection
  • Faulty Suspension Electronic Control Unit (ECU)

How to Fix the DTC C1732 Lexus?

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

To diagnose the C1732 Lexus code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. Rates vary by location, vehicle, and shop. Many shops charge between $80–$150 per hour; dealerships and metro areas may be higher, independents may be lower.
